On Mon, Sep 02, 2013 at 06:42:44PM +0900, HATAYAMA Daisuke wrote:
The reason why I don't lookup BSP flag in MSR is that it's impossible.
To read MSR of some CPU, we need to use rdmsr instruction on the CPU.
However, in case of this issue, the BSP is halting or running in
the kdump 1st kernel.

Yes, and on the AP, that flag would be cleared which makes it not a BSP.
